Na+/K+-ATPase, cardiac glycosides, and tumor immunity

A. Douglas Kinghorn
Tumor immunity arises from the coordinated action of innate and adaptive immune systems but is hindered by immune escape within the immunosuppressive tumor microenvironment (TME), for which ion channels and ion pumps have proved to be important.
